11 * This algorithm is designed for simplicity of implementation and to
12 * pack the directory as much as possible. It however requires twice
13 * as much memory as the size of the directory. The maximum size
14 * directory supported using a 4k blocksize is roughly a gigabyte, and
15 * so there may very well be problems with machines that don't have
16 * virtual memory, and obscenely large directories.
17 *
18 * An alternate algorithm which is much more disk intensive could be
19 * written, and probably will need to be written in the future. The
20 * design goals of such an algorithm are: (a) use (roughly) constant
21 * amounts of memory, no matter how large the directory, (b) the
22 * directory must be safe at all times, even if e2fsck is interrupted
23 * in the middle, (c) we must use minimal amounts of extra disk
24 * blocks. This pretty much requires an incremental approach, where
25 * we are reading from one part of the directory, and inserting into
26 * the front half. So the algorithm will have to keep track of a
27 * moving block boundary between the new tree and the old tree, and
28 * files will need to be moved from the old directory and inserted
29 * into the new tree. If the new directory requires space which isn't
30 * yet available, blocks from the beginning part of the old directory
31 * may need to be moved to the end of the directory to make room for
32 * the new tree:
33 *
34 * --------------------------------------------------------
35 * | new tree | | old tree |
36 * --------------------------------------------------------
37 * ^ ptr ^ptr
38 * tail new head old
efc6f628 39 *
b7a00563
TT
40 * This is going to be a pain in the tuckus to implement, and will
41 * require a lot more disk accesses. So I'm going to skip it for now;
42 * it's only really going to be an issue for really, really big
43 * filesystems (when we reach the level of tens of millions of files
44 * in a single directory). It will probably be easier to simply
45 * require that e2fsck use VM first.
